Father Mbaka has been seen in a viral video praying very hard for God to touch the heart of President Buhari so he can release Nnamdi Kanu.

 

 

Newsonline reports that the Spiritual Director, Adoration Ministry Enugu Nigeria, AMEN, Rev. Father Ejike Mbaka has again advocated for the release of detained leader of the Indigenous People of Biafra (IPOB) Nnamdi Kanu.

According to Father Mbaka, the release of Nnamdi Kanu will end the sit-at-home order in some parts of the southeast.

 

The controversial cleric also noted that he has been praying hard for God to turn the heart of President Muhammadu Buhari to Kanu for good.

 

The Nation reports in some parts of the south-east for weeks, the sit-at-home order by IPOB witnessed considerable compliance as residents stayed indoors despite repeated declarations by Governors in the region that people should disregard the directive.

 

The cleric in the now-viral video obtained by NEWSONLINE NIGERIA during a sermon at Adoration Ground said Kanu cannot continue to remain in DSS custody forever.

 

He said: “For long, nobody has seen him (Kanu) and whether we like it or not, as of today, he is the voice that will open and say something that the entire Igbo youths will say “Amen” to it. We should all be busy talking about the release of Nnamdi Kanu.

“Killing and killing of our youths will not bring solutions. There is nobody that you will kill his child and will forgive you. If possible let them (govt) build more remand homes instead of killing and killing.

“Whether we believe it or not, the sun must rise, it is a matter of time.”
